1. Vintage Meets Modern in a Teal Wonderland


Imagine stepping into a dining room where bold choices reign supreme. This eclectic dining room features a striking teal accent wall, which serves as a dramatic backdrop to a rustic wooden dining table.
Surrounding this centerpiece are mismatched chairs, each with a story to tell, from a mid-century modern piece to a classic French café chair. The blend of styles not only adds visual interest but also invites conversation and connection among guests.
The choice of a rustic wooden table brings warmth to the space, while the vibrant colors in the chairs inject personality and charm. Layered textiles, such as woven rugs and colorful table linens, further enhance the inviting atmosphere.
Large windows allow natural light to flood the room, illuminating the eclectic mix of art and decor that adorns the walls. A bold oversized abstract art piece captures attention, encouraging an appreciation for creativity and individuality.
- Incorporate a statement wall in a bold color to serve as a focal point.
- Mix and match chairs from different eras for an interesting visual contrast.
- Choose a rustic wooden table to create a warm and inviting ambiance.
- Layer textiles like rugs and table linens for added comfort and visual depth.
- Display oversized art pieces to spark conversation and interest.
Pro Design Tip: When mixing styles, maintain a cohesive color palette to ensure the space feels harmonious rather than chaotic.
Budget Consideration: Vintage pieces can often be found at flea markets or thrift stores, making it easier to stay within budget while achieving a unique look.


2. Cozy Loft Dining Room with Industrial Bohemian Flair


In a cozy loft space, this eclectic dining room captures the essence of urban living with its exposed brick walls and a harmonious blend of industrial and bohemian elements. A round glass table rests atop a colorful Persian rug, creating a striking contrast between the rawness of the brick and the softness of the rug.
Surrounding the table are eclectic chairs in vibrant hues and patterns, each adding a layer of character to the dining experience.
Vintage pendant lights hang from the ceiling, casting a warm glow that enhances the inviting ambiance. Large windows flood the space with natural light, illuminating potted plants and quirky art pieces that add life and personality to the room.
The combination of textures, from the smooth glass table to the woven fibers of the rug, creates a tactile experience that is both inviting and visually stimulating.
- Embrace exposed brick walls to add texture and urban charm.
- Opt for a round glass table to create an open and airy feel in the space.
- Incorporate colorful textiles and patterns to add vibrancy.
- Utilize vintage lighting fixtures for a warm and inviting glow.
- Add greenery through potted plants to bring life into the dining area.
Pro Design Tip: Use rugs to define dining areas, especially in open-concept spaces, creating a cozy nook amidst larger living areas.
Budget Consideration: Look for second-hand rugs or thrifted furniture to save costs while achieving a unique eclectic look.
